Verge MP3 : No files notification
There is a tiny pinhole next to the usb port - try resetting the device - if it still fails, you are out of luck - I think it has more to do with having Windows Media Player 11 on your computer than SP2. The computer wants to treat it as an MTP device, and this older player cannot do that. The company has long been out of the business.
Cant play wma file
This player does not recognize the new WMA DRM-encryption system - converting the file to mp3 format or using DRM removal software is the only way around this problem
